9. The department shall, in addition to other powers and duties invested in it by this act, or by any other law:

(a)Assist in the coordination of State and Federal activities relating to local government;
(b)Advise and inform the Governor on the affairs and problems of local government and make recommendations to the Governor for proposed legislation pertaining thereto;
(c)Encourage cooperative action by local governments, including joint service agreements, regional compacts and other forms of regional cooperation;
(d)Assist local government in the solution of its problems, to strengthen local self-government;
(e)Study the entire field of local government in New Jersey;
